AC/DC have been confirmed as headliners for this year's Download festival.

The Australian rockers will top the bill at the event held at Donington Park between 11-13 June.

Joining them on the weekend will be Dave Grohl's side project Them Crooked Vultures, Deftones, Stone Temple Pilots, Bullet For My Valentine and Wolfmother.

Trash veterans Megadeth are also on the bill along with Motorhead, who play the festival for the fourth time.

Tickets for the event, now with an expanded capacity of 110,000, go on sale on Friday 29 January with a weekend pass costing from £145.

Last year's festival saw performances from The Prodigy, Enter Shikari, Limp Bizkit, Slipknot and Pendulum.
